Neurotransmitter and hormone exocytosis depends on SNARE protein transmembrane domains and membrane lipids but their interplay is poorly understood. We investigated the interaction of the structure of VAMP2, a vesicular transmembrane SNARE protein, and membrane lipid composition by infrared spectroscopy using either the wild-type transmembrane domain (TMD), VAMP2TM22, or a peptide mutated at the central residues G100/C103 (VAMP2TM22VV) previously identified by us as being critical for exocytosis. Our data show that the structure of VAMP2TM22, in terms of α-helices and β-sheets is strongly influenced by peptide/lipid ratios, by lipid species including cholesterol and by membrane surface charges. Differences observed in acyl chain alignments further underscore the role of the two central small amino acid residues G100/C103 within the transmembrane domain during lipid rearrangements in membrane fusion.  相似文献

A new genus and species of moths, Tanyglossus orectometopus n. gen. et sp. (Lepidoptera: Gracillarioidea), is described from mid-Cretaceous Myanmar amber. Autapomorphies for the new genus are small size (body length of only 0.9 mm), long proboscis greater than body length, presence of ocelli, 3-segmented porrect labial palps, 5-segmented curved maxillary palps, no eye cap, lanceolate wings with reduced venation and a body and wing covering of several types of scales. Based on the available characters, the fossil is placed in the small, aberrant family Douglasiidae and represents the first fossil member of this family. This study adds to our scant knowledge of the diversity of Mesozoic Glossata.  相似文献

Fossil wing of Hemiptera Sternorrhyncha with peculiar venation is described from the lower Toarcian (Lower Jurassic) of Bascharage (Grand-duchy of Luxembourg). It represents new family Xulsigiidae fam. nov., comprising a new genus and species Xulsigia karetsa gen. et sp. nov. It is placed preliminarily in extinct infraorder Pincombeomorpha for the presence of three branches of median vein. Key to families of Pincombeomorpha is given and the taxonomic position and venation features of the new fossil are discussed.

为筛选裸花紫珠治疗烧烫伤的活性部位,并初步研究其作用机制。实验采用90°C热水造成大鼠烫伤模型。以伤口面积大小,伤口性状,如颜色、软硬程度等为指标,通过宏观和微观检测筛选裸花紫珠治疗烧烫伤的活性部位。采用ELISA和Western blot等方法初步研究其作用机制。进入组织增生重塑期后,石油醚组相较其它各组,伤口愈合最为显著;在组织增生最后的成熟期,石油醚组的表皮和真皮恢复得最好,伤疤最小。石油醚组的VEGF浓度在早期出现了明显的上调;在第21天时,TGF-β1的表达水平最低。裸花紫珠治疗烧烫伤的活性部位初步推测在石油醚层,其治疗烧烫伤作用机制可能是早期裸花紫珠使VEGF上调,在后期下调了TGF-β1以达到。本研究为裸花紫珠治疗烧烫伤的进一步研究和应用提供依据。  相似文献

探究了青花椒水提物及精油对松材线虫的防治作用。分别提取青花椒水提物及精油,倍比稀释法探究其对松材线虫寿命及运动行为的影响。实验结果表明2.5 mg/mL的青花椒水提物和0.1%的青花椒精油4小时均能完全杀灭松材线虫,青花椒水提物和精油均能降低松材线虫的运动行为能力,从而说明青花椒水提物及精油对松材线虫具有防治作用。  相似文献

Korean pine is an important afforestation tree species in Northeast China, which has a high ecological and economic value. Although regeneration of somatic embryogenesis using immature zygotic embryos of Korean pine as explants has been successful, it cannot be applied to automation and large-scale production. Therefore, we urgently need a method that can increase the output of somatic embryos (SEs) to meet the needs of large-scale production. We used Korean pine 1–1 and 1–100 cell lines as research materials to evaluate the effects of inoculum-density, culture time, orbiting speed, vessel volume, plant growth regulator (PGR) concentration, and carbon source on the proliferation of embryogenic tissue (ET). The somatic embryogenesis ability of ET cultured in different liquid suspension media was also evaluated. We found that during liquid suspension culture of Korean pine ET, the sedimented cell volume (SCV), fresh weight (FW) and dry weight (DW) were affected by inoculum-density, culture time, orbiting speed, 2,4-D concentration, 6-BA concentration and carbon source type. Fourty mg ⋅ mL−1 ET were transferred to a 200 mL Erlenmeyer flask containing 20 mL liquid medium, and cultured at 100 rpm/min for 14 days to obtain the maximum proliferation. In addition, we also found that SCV, FW and DW were higher when PGRs were reduced in the liquid suspension medium. The substitution of maltose for sucrose resulted in slow growth of cultures and limited SE yield (13 SEs g−1 FW). Although culture proliferation was high at 50 rpm, SE yield was inhibited by 48% compared with 100 rpm (50 rpm = 33 SEs g−1 FW; 100 rpm/min = 70 SEs g−1 FW). Cultivation in low-concentration PGR(1.15 μM ⋅ L−1 2,4-D, 0.25 μM ⋅ L−1 6-BA) and sucrose liquid medium at 100 rpm/min (80 SEs g−1 FW) could not only promote culture proliferation but also increase SE yield. The determination of the suspension culture scheme of Korean pine ET provides a reference for further expansion to bioreactor culture in the future and lays a foundation for the automation and scale of somatic embryogenesis of Korean pine.  相似文献

Extracellular matrix (ECM) regulates cell morphology and gene expression in vivo; these relationships are maintained in three-dimensional (3D) cultures of mammary epithelial cells. In the presence of laminin-rich ECM (lrECM), mammary epithelial cells round up and undergo global histone deacetylation, a process critical for their functional differentiation. However, it remains unclear whether lrECM-dependent cell rounding and global histone deacetylation are indeed part of a common physical-biochemical pathway. Using 3D cultures as well as nonadhesive and micropatterned substrata, here we showed that the cell 'rounding' caused by lrECM was sufficient to induce deacetylation of histones H3 and H4 in the absence of biochemical cues. Microarray and confocal analysis demonstrated that this deacetylation in 3D culture is associated with a global increase in chromatin condensation and a reduction in gene expression. Whereas cells cultured on plastic substrata formed prominent stress fibers, cells grown in 3D lrECM or on micropatterns lacked these structures. Disruption of the actin cytoskeleton with cytochalasin D phenocopied the lrECM-induced cell rounding and histone deacetylation. These results reveal a novel link between ECM-controlled cell shape and chromatin structure and suggest that this link is mediated by changes in the actin cytoskeleton.  相似文献

Ten new defensins have been isolated from seeds of Triticum kiharae and related species of the Triticum and Aegilops genera by a combination of chromatographic procedures including affinity-, size-exclusion, and reversed-phase high-performance liquid chromatography. Nine were completely sequenced and shown to represent a family of closely related peptides with highly conserved amino acid sequences. Analysis of defensin compositions in diploid A-, B-, and D-genome donors to polyploid wheat allowed us for the first time to assign most defensin-encoding genes to particular hexaploid wheat genomes.  相似文献

The Paleolithic shelter Art in the open air of Siega Verde, Salamanca, is the unitary group better endowed with paleolithic shelter manifestations in the bleakness of the whole Iberian Peninsula. Its study, consequence of more than 10 years of works on the land, has culminated with the recent publication of a complete monograph. In the following lines, we intend to synthesize the content of that, with special emphasis in the internal analysis of the representations and in their relationship with its cultural immediate environment, the Upper Paleolithic of the Castilian Plateau. The results of so long investigation process suppose a new interpretation way, not only of the own site, but also of the whole Paleolithic shelter phenomenon inside the Peninsula, and in a more general environment, of the graphic system of the European Upper Paleolithic.  相似文献
